MCAs threaten to impeach Charity Ngilu in unending wrangles

Devolution CS Eugene Wamalwa and Kitui governor Charity Ngilu during a forum on the establishment of the South Eastern Economic Bloc at Kitui’s Park Side Villa Hotel on Friday. [Paul Mutua, Standard]

A section of MCAs have vowed to impeach Kitui governor Charity Ngilu when they resume sittings on February 13.

The over 20 MCAs, allied to Wiper party, accused the governor of marginalising parts of the county.
